Saul’s Overthrow and Death

4Then Saul said to his armor-bearer, “Draw your sword and run it through me, or these uncircumcised men will come and torture me!” But his armor-bearer was terrified and refused to do it. So Saul took his own sword and fell on it.5When his armor-bearer saw that Saul was dead, he too fell on his own sword and died.6So Saul died together with his three sons and all his house.
